UniProt functional annotation for C0LT34

UniProt code: C0LT34.

Organism: Influenza B virus (B/Brisbane/60/2008).
Taxonomy: Viruses; Riboviria; Orthornavirae; Negarnaviricota; Polyploviricotina; Insthoviricetes; Articulavirales; Orthomyxoviridae; Betainfluenzavirus.
 
Function: Catalyzes the removal of terminal sialic acid residues from viral and cellular glycoconjugates. {ECO:0000256|RuleBase:RU361252}.
 
Catalytic activity: Reaction=Hydrolysis of alpha-(2->3)-, alpha-(2->6)-, alpha- (2->8)- glycosidic linkages of terminal sialic acid residues in oligosaccharides, glycoproteins, glycolipids, colominic acid and synthetic substrates.; EC=3.2.1.18; Evidence={ECO:0000256|RuleBase:RU361252};
Cofactor: Name=Ca(2+); Xref=ChEBI:CHEBI:29108; Evidence={ECO:0000256|ARBA:ARBA00001913, ECO:0000256|RuleBase:RU361252};
Subunit: Homotetramer. {ECO:0000256|ARBA:ARBA00011881, ECO:0000256|RuleBase:RU361252}.
Subcellular location: Membrane {ECO:0000256|ARBA:ARBA00004606}; Single- pass type II membrane protein {ECO:0000256|ARBA:ARBA00004606}. Virion membrane {ECO:0000256|RuleBase:RU361252}. Host apical cell membrane {ECO:0000256|RuleBase:RU361252}; Single-pass type II membrane protein {ECO:0000256|RuleBase:RU361252}.
Ptm: N-glycosylated. {ECO:0000256|RuleBase:RU361252}.
Similarity: Belongs to the glycosyl hydrolase 34 family. {ECO:0000256|RuleBase:RU361252}.
